AIM: Super-oxidized water is one of the broad spectrum disinfectants, which was introduced recently. There are many researches to find reliable chemicals which are effective, inexpensive, easy to obtain and use, and effective for disinfection of microorganisms leading hospital infections. Antimicrobial activity of super-oxidized water is promising. The aim of this study was to investigate the in-vitro antimicrobial activity of different concentrations of Medilox® super-oxidized water that is approved by the Food and Drug Administration (FDA) as high level disinfectant. MATERIAL AND METHODS: In this study, super-oxidized water obtained from Medilox® [Soosan E & C, Korea] device, which had been already installed in our hospital, was used. Antimicrobial activities of different concentrations of super-oxidized water (1/1, 1/2, 1/5, 1/10, 1/20, 1/50, 1/100) at different exposure times (1, 2, 5, 10, 30 min) against six ATCC strains, eight antibiotic resistant bacteria, yeasts and molds were evaluated using qualitative suspension test. Dey-Engley Neutralizing Broth [Sigma-Aldrich, USA] was used as neutralizing agent. RESULTS: Medilox® was found to be effective against all standard strains (Acinetobacter baumannii 19606, Escherichia coli 25922, Enterococcus faecalis 29212, Klebsiella pneumoniae 254988, Pseudomonas aeruginosa 27853, Staphylococcus aureus 29213), all clinical isolates (Acinetobacter baumannii, Escherichia coli, vancomycin-resistant Enterococcus faecium, Klebsiella pneumoniae, Pseudomonas aeruginosa, methicillin-resistant Staphylococcus aureus, Bacillus subtilis, Myroides spp.), and all yeastsat 1/1 dilution in ≥1 minute. It was found to be effective on Aspergillus flavus at 1/1 dilution in ≥2 minutes and on certain molds in ≥5 minutes. CONCLUSION: Medilox® super-oxidized water is a broad spectrum, on-site producible disinfectant, which is effective on bacteria and fungi and can be used for the control of nosocomial infection.

BASCKGROUND/AIM: Mycobacterium tuberculosis is still a major health problem throughout the world, especially in developing countries. Disease control heavily depends on the establishment of early diagnosis. The aim of this study is to compare the efficacy of culture, GeneXpert MTB/RIF device, and Erlich-Ziehl-Neelsen direct microscopic method. MATERIALS AND METHODS: A total of 927 samples (243 respiratory and 684 nonrespiratory), which were sent to Ondokuz Mayis University Medical Faculty Tuberculosis Laboratory on suspicion of M. tuberculosis, were included in the study. RESULTS: When compared to standard culture, sensitivity, specificity, and positive and negative predictive values of the GeneXpert system for respiratory samples were 100%, 98.7%, 87%, and 100%, respectively; these values for nonrespiratory samples were 71%, 98.6%, 71%, and 98.6%, respectively. CONCLUSION: New, reliable, rapid, and easy-to-use methods that display high specificity and sensitivity are required for an effective struggle against tuberculosis. According to these results, we suggest that GeneXpert MTB/RIF is a rapid and reliable system, and when used in company with conventional tests, it would make significant contributions to the diagnosis of tuberculosis.

The aim of this study was to investigate the in-vitro antimicrobial activity of usage and normal concentrations of electrolyzed water in hospital. In our study, the effects of different concentrations of electrolyzed water named Envirolyte® (Industries International Ltd., Estonia) on two gram positive, four gram negative standard strains and clinical isolates of four gram negative, two gram positive, one spore-forming bacillus and Myroides spp strains that lead to hospital infections were researched. The effects of different concentrations and different contact times of Envirolyte® electrolyzed water on cited strains were researched through method of qualitative suspension tests. Petri dishes fo bacteria have been incubated at 37°C 48 hours. Bactericidal disinfectant was interpreted to be effective at the end of the period due to the lack of growth. Solutions to which disinfectant were not added were prepared with an eye to control reproduction and controlcultures were made by using neutralizing agents. 1/1, 1/2, and 1/10 concentrations of Envirolyte® electrolyzed water were found to be effective on the bacteria that lead to hospital infections used during all test times. As a conclusion, based upon the results we acquired, it was observed that Envirolyte® electrolyzed water of 100% concentration would be convenient to be used for disinfection when diluted to a usage concentration of 1/10.

OBJECTIVE: The novel polymeric guanidine Akacid Plus® is a member of the cationic family of disinfectants. The aim of the present study was to evaluate the activity of Akacid Plus® against bacteria which cause nosocomial infections and remain viable after contaminating the environment and determine the effects of organic materials to the activity. METHODS: Closed room and control room were created for experimental disinfection. Bacterial suspensions of 0.5 McFarland were prepared from methicillin-resistant Staphylococcus aureus (MRSA), Acinetobacter baumannii and vancomycine-resistant Enterococcus faecium (VRE) strains. A 0.1 mL of each suspension was applied on the chipboard (25 cm(2)) and tile (25 cm(2)) test surfaces without albumin and with 2% albumin to simulate organic dirt, and the test surfaces were placed in the test and control rooms after drying. Before testing, cotton swab premoistened with serum physiologic was used to obtain samples from various surfaces in the environment and the samples were transferred onto 5% sheep blood agar for incubation at 37°C. Akacid Plus® solution at a concentration of 0.5% was nebulized with an aerosol applicator (Prowi-06, Germany) for 45 minutes. After a 2-hour waiting period, 1 mL neutralizing broth (Dey-Engley Neutralizing Broth, Fluka) was transferred on the test surfaces, and samples were collected with a swab from the test surfaces and various surfaces in the testing room and inoculated on 5% sheep blood agar for incubation at 37oC for 24 hours. At the end of the incubation period, number of colonies were evaluated on the control and test plates. RESULTS: Although coagulase-negative staphylococci, Bacillus spp., and fungi were grown in cultured samples obtained from the environment of experimental laboratory, no growth was observed in the test plates after room disinfection with Akacid Plus®. After room disinfection, MRSA and A. baumannii were not detectable in the cultured media prepared from the test surfaces with or without albumin. The bacterial count for vancomyine-resistant E. faecium was reduced from 10(7) to 5×10(2) on surfaces without albumin and from 10(7) to 2.5×10(3) on surfaces with albumin. All test plates prepared from the surfaces in the control room showed abundant growth of the microorganism. CONCLUSION: The nebulization of Akacid plus® solution at a concentration of 0.5% proved to be an efficient means of disinfection for the removal of pathogenic microorganisms that cause hospital outbreaks and use of isolation measures.

OBJECTIVE: Cystic echinococcosis (CE) is an important health problem common in our country. In this study, anti-Echinococcus granulosus IgG antibodies were investigated in the serum samples of 454 patients who attended the Ondokuz Mayis University, Faculty of Medicine, Department of Parasitology between 2005 and 2011. METHODS: IHA (Fumouze, France) and ELISA (R-Biopharm, Germany) tests were performed at the same time. RESULTS: While serum samples from 328 patients (72%) were negative with both tests, 81 samples (18%) were found to be positive with both tests. Forty (49%) cases were female, 41 (51%) cases were male who were positive by both tests. 25 (31%) positive cases were between 31 and 50 years old. While IHA was negative for 33 patients (7%) ELISA was positive for the same samples. In 2 patients (0.4%), both tests revealed low-positivity. CONCLUSION: Using these two tests together for serologic detection of cystic echinococcosis could be recommended because of the high sensitivity and specificity ratios.

Strongyloidiasis is a nematode-borne disease caused by several Strongyloides species. This case was presented in order to indicate Strongyloidosis in immunocompromised patients with several clinical findings. A fifty-five year old male patient on corticosteroid medication for a long time because of ankylosing spondylitis was on infliximab medication for 5 years. He presented with swelling of his right foot for ten days, right shoulder stiffness and low back pain. The presence of anaemia was remarkable. S. stercoralis was reported in histological examination of endoscopic duodenal biopsy specimen. Peripheral blood smear showed 68.4% neutrophils, 17% lymphocytes, 7.5% monocytes, and 6.7% (normal range 2%-6.2) eosinophils. The level of IgE was raised: 285IU/mL (normal range 5-120IU/mL). A large number of S. stercoralis larvae were detected upon stool examination with saline and iodine mounts and the formaldehyde ether concentration method. After treatment with two cure albendazole 400 mg/day for 7 days, S. stercoralis larvae were not detected in stool examination. It is interesting that response to treatment was not observed on the first cure and the recovery was seen on the second cure. We suggest that hyperinfections should be taken into consideration in the diagnosis and treatment of immunocompromised patients with several complaints so that life-threatening effects of the nematode may be prevented.
